Effective Task Management: Key Principles
When it comes to building an effective task management system, there are a few key principles to keep in mind:
- Clear goals: What are you trying to achieve? What tasks align with those goals?
- Prioritization: What tasks need to be done first? Why?
- Minimize distractions: How can you eliminate or minimize distractions that derail your workflow?
By focusing on these principles, you’ll be better equipped to tackle complex tasks and make progress towards your goals.

3. Trello
Trello is a visual task management app that uses boards, lists, and cards to help you organize your tasks. From Kanban-style boards to project management features, Trello has everything you need to manage complex workflows.
